A recent report highlights the worrying trend of Chinese cybercriminals, specifically a group known as Ghost, who are financially motivated and targeting various sectors, including healthcare. Despite past attacks on hospitals, such as the New York Blood Center incident, the new threat has seen many healthcare facilities, particularly in North America and the U.K., facing increased risks from ransomware attacks. This group has a history of rebranding, making it challenging for law enforcement to track their activities, as they shift from names like Cring and Crypt3r to the current Ghost label.
There are two types of scumbag in the cybercrime world: those who pick on vulnerable individuals to perpetrate their fraud, and those who target healthcare in search of illicit financial gains.
Ghost, a financially motivated group from China, targets government offices, the energy sector, factories, financial services, and hospitals, particularly in North America and the U.K.
